Hugo Boss, a German fashion house founded in 1924 by its namesake, initially operated as a modest tailoring shop in Metzingen, Germany. During the economic turmoil of the Great Depression, the company faced bankruptcy in 1931. Following a restructuring, Hugo Boss redirected its focus toward producing uniforms for various organizations, including workwear and military attire. In the 1930s, as Germany's political climate shifted under the Reich regime, Hugo Boss became involved in the production of uniforms for the National Socialist Party. The firm was contracted to manufacture a range of garments, including those worn by the Sturmabteilung (SA), Schutzstaffel (SS), and Hitler Youth. Although Hugo Boss did not design the SS uniforms—these were conceptualized by members of the SS leadership in collaboration with graphic designers—the company was one of the manufacturers that produced these uniforms on a large scale. The company’s involvement during this period extended beyond uniform production. It has since been documented that Hugo Boss utilized forced labor from prisoners of war and concentration camp detainees to meet production demands during World War II. This history came under significant scrutiny in the decades following the war, leading the company to publicly acknowledge its actions and apologize in 1997.
